Ubud is a mecca for remote workers looking for a slice of paradise. Set amongst lush rice fields, monkey-filled jungles and Balinese temples, Ubud is the cultural heart of Bali. Along with its rep for yoga and mindfulness, Ubud is an energetic entrepreneurial hub. Ubud takes its name from the Balinese word “ubad,” which means medicine. Once an important source for traditional healing plants and herbs, today it draws travelers with its verdant rice fields, rich Balinese culture, and thriving wellness scene.

There isn’t public transportation in Bali, so we recommend you rent a scooter to whizz around town. We can put you in touch with someone on arrival. Alternatively, taxis here are affordable and personal drivers can take you around for a day/week/month to suit your needs (We can also introduce you to some of ours).

If you are one of these countries, you can get a Visa on Arrival (VOA) at Bali’s International Airport. The VOA will cost 500,00 IDR or approximately 35 USD and is valid for 30 days (extendable once for another 30 days).
If you’re looking to stay long term in Bali, we would suggest to apply for a Business Visa through an official visa agency. The entire process might take 5-6 days in total and agents usually charge between $300 – $400 per visa application.
